Athletic Club's Preparations and Key Players
Athletic Club, known for their Basque-only player policy and fierce competitive spirit, have been diligently preparing for the new season. The team has a rich history and a passionate fan base, and they are always a tough opponent to face. Athletic Club's preparations have focused on maintaining their defensive solidity and improving their attacking efficiency. The team is known for its well-organized defense and its ability to frustrate opponents. However, they have also been working on their attacking play, seeking to create more scoring opportunities and convert them with greater regularity. Key players for Athletic Club include their experienced captain, Iker Muniain, whose creativity and leadership are vital to the team's success. The young striker, Gorka Guruzeta, is also one to watch, as his clinical finishing could pose a threat to Arsenal's defense. Athletic Club's manager, Ernesto Valverde, is a shrewd tactician, and he will undoubtedly have a game plan in place to try and exploit any weaknesses in Arsenal's setup. The team's pre-season form has been encouraging, and they will be looking to carry that momentum into the match against Arsenal. This game provides Athletic Club with an excellent opportunity to test themselves against a top Premier League side and gauge their progress ahead of the La Liga season. Key Battles and Tactical Matchups
The Arsenal vs Athletic Club match promises several intriguing battles across the pitch. One key area to watch will be the midfield, where the creativity of Arsenal's Martin Ødegaard will clash with the tenacity of Athletic Club's Dani García. The battle for midfield supremacy will likely dictate the flow of the game, with both teams looking to control possession and dictate the tempo. Another crucial matchup will be between Arsenal's attacking line and Athletic Club's defense. Arsenal's Gabriel Jesus will be looking to add to his goal tally, while Athletic Club's center-backs, Yeray Álvarez and Daniel Vivian, will be aiming to keep him quiet. The tactical approaches of both managers will also be fascinating to observe. Mikel Arteta is known for his possession-based style of play, while Ernesto Valverde often prefers a more pragmatic approach, focusing on defensive solidity and quick counter-attacks. The contrast in styles could lead to an intriguing tactical battle, with both managers looking to outwit their opponent. Predicted Lineups and Formations
Predicting the lineups for a pre-season friendly can be challenging, as managers often use these games to experiment with different combinations and give players valuable minutes on the pitch. However, based on recent performances and team news, we can make some educated guesses. Arsenal are likely to field a strong lineup, with key players such as Aaron Ramsdale, Ben White, William Saliba, and Gabriel Magalhães forming the defensive core. The midfield could feature Declan Rice, Martin Ødegaard, and Kai Havertz, providing a blend of defensive steel and attacking creativity. Upfront, Gabriel Jesus is expected to lead the line, supported by Bukayo Saka and Gabriel Martinelli on the wings. Athletic Club, on the other hand, are likely to field a familiar lineup, with Unai Simón in goal and a solid defensive unit consisting of Óscar de Marcos, Yeray Álvarez, Daniel Vivian, and Yuri Berchiche. The midfield could feature Ander Herrera, Dani García, and Oihan Sancet, while the attacking trio may consist of Iñaki Williams, Gorka Guruzeta, and Álex Berenguer. The formations employed by both teams could also be interesting to watch. Arsenal have been experimenting with a 4-3-3 formation, while Athletic Club often opt for a 4-4-2 or a 4-2-3-1.
